1. DIY Whopper Burger

This recipe aims to replicate the iconic Whopper, with its flame-grilled patty, fresh toppings, and signature sauce. It’s all about the quality of ingredients and attention to detail.

**Ingredients:**

* **For the Patty:**
* 1 pound ground beef (80/20 blend for optimal flavor)
* 1 teaspoon salt
* 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
* 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
* 1/4 teaspoon onion powder
* **For the Whopper Sauce:**
* 1/2 cup mayonnaise
* 2 tablespoons ketchup
* 1 tablespoon sweet pickle relish
* 1 teaspoon white vinegar
* 1/2 teaspoon sugar
* 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
* 1/4 teaspoon onion powder
* **For the Assembly:**
* 4 sesame seed buns
* 1 large tomato, sliced
* 1/2 red onion, thinly sliced
* 4 lettuce leaves
* 8 dill pickle slices
* Ketchup
* Mustard

**Instructions:**

1. **Prepare the Patty:** In a large bowl, gently combine the ground beef, salt, pepper, garlic powder, and onion powder. Be careful not to overmix, as this can make the patty tough. Divide the mixture into four equal portions and form each portion into a 1/2-inch thick patty, slightly larger than the buns, as they will shrink during cooking. Create a slight indentation in the center of each patty to prevent them from bulging.
2. **Make the Whopper Sauce:** In a small bowl, whisk together the mayonnaise, ketchup, sweet pickle relish, white vinegar, sugar, garlic powder, and onion powder. Taste and adjust the seasonings as needed. This sauce can be made ahead of time and stored in the refrigerator for up to a week.
3. **Cook the Patties:** Preheat your grill to medium-high heat. If you don’t have a grill, you can use a cast-iron skillet or broiler. Grill the patties for 3-4 minutes per side, or until they are cooked to your desired level of doneness. For a medium-rare patty, aim for an internal temperature of 130-135°F. For medium, aim for 140-145°F.
4. **Toast the Buns:** While the patties are cooking, lightly toast the sesame seed buns. This will prevent them from getting soggy.
5. **Assemble the Whopper:** Spread Whopper sauce on both the top and bottom buns. On the bottom bun, layer lettuce, tomato slices, red onion slices, dill pickle slices, and the cooked patty. Drizzle with ketchup and mustard. Top with the top bun and serve immediately.

**Tips for the Perfect Whopper:**

* **Use High-Quality Ground Beef:** The quality of the ground beef will significantly impact the flavor of the burger. Choose an 80/20 blend for a juicy and flavorful patty.
* **Don’t Overmix the Patty:** Overmixing the patty will result in a tough burger. Gently combine the ingredients until just combined.
* **Flame-Grill for Authentic Flavor:** If possible, use a grill to cook the patties for that authentic flame-grilled flavor.
* **Don’t Skip the Whopper Sauce:** The Whopper sauce is what sets this burger apart. Make sure to use all the ingredients for the best flavor.
* **Fresh Toppings are Key:** Use fresh, high-quality toppings for the best taste and texture.

2. Copycat Burger King Fries

Recreating Burger King’s signature crispy fries at home is easier than you think! This recipe focuses on achieving that perfect balance of crispiness on the outside and fluffiness on the inside.

**Ingredients:**

* 4 large russet potatoes
* Vegetable oil (for frying)
* Salt

**Instructions:**

1. **Prepare the Potatoes:** Wash and peel the russet potatoes. Cut them into 1/4-inch thick fries. Rinse the fries thoroughly in cold water to remove excess starch. This step is crucial for achieving crispy fries.
2. **Blanch the Fries:** In a large pot, bring water to a boil. Add the fries and blanch them for 5-7 minutes, or until they are slightly softened. Drain the fries and rinse them with cold water to stop the cooking process.
3. **Dry the Fries:** Spread the blanched fries on a baking sheet lined with paper towels. Pat them dry with more paper towels. This step is essential for preventing the fries from steaming in the hot oil.
4. **First Fry:** Heat vegetable oil in a deep fryer or large pot to 325°F (160°C). Fry the fries in batches for 3-4 minutes, or until they are lightly golden. Remove the fries from the oil and place them on a baking sheet lined with paper towels to drain.
5. **Second Fry:** Increase the oil temperature to 375°F (190°C). Fry the fries again for 2-3 minutes, or until they are golden brown and crispy. Remove the fries from the oil and place them on a baking sheet lined with paper towels to drain.
6. **Season and Serve:** Immediately sprinkle the fries with salt. Serve hot and enjoy!

**Tips for Crispy Fries:**

* **Use Russet Potatoes:** Russet potatoes are the best choice for fries because they are high in starch and low in moisture.
* **Rinse the Fries Thoroughly:** Rinsing the fries removes excess starch, which prevents them from sticking together and helps them crisp up better.
* **Blanch the Fries:** Blanching the fries pre-cooks them and helps them achieve a softer interior.
* **Dry the Fries Completely:** Drying the fries before frying is crucial for achieving crispy fries. Excess moisture will cause the fries to steam in the hot oil.
* **Double Fry for Extra Crispiness:** Double frying the fries ensures that they are crispy on the outside and fluffy on the inside.
* **Season Immediately:** Season the fries immediately after frying so the salt adheres properly.

3. Burger King Onion Rings Remake

These homemade onion rings capture the crispy, slightly sweet flavor of Burger King’s onion rings, perfect as a side or a snack.

**Ingredients:**

* 2 large sweet onions, such as Vidalia
* 1 cup all-purpose flour
* 1 teaspoon salt
* 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
* 1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
* 1/2 teaspoon paprika
* 1 cup milk
* 1 large egg
* 1 cup panko breadcrumbs
* Vegetable oil (for frying)

**Instructions:**

1. **Prepare the Onions:** Peel the onions and cut them into 1/2-inch thick rings. Separate the rings and set them aside.
2. **Make the Batter:** In a shallow dish, whisk together the all-purpose flour, salt, pepper, garlic powder, and paprika. In a separate shallow dish, whisk together the milk and egg. In a third shallow dish, place the panko breadcrumbs.
3. **Bread the Onion Rings:** Dredge each onion ring in the flour mixture, then dip it in the milk and egg mixture, and finally coat it in the panko breadcrumbs. Make sure the onion rings are completely coated in the breadcrumbs.
4. **Fry the Onion Rings:** Heat vegetable oil in a deep fryer or large pot to 350°F (175°C). Fry the onion rings in batches for 2-3 minutes, or until they are golden brown and crispy. Remove the onion rings from the oil and place them on a baking sheet lined with paper towels to drain.
5. **Serve Immediately:** Serve the onion rings immediately while they are hot and crispy.

**Tips for Perfect Onion Rings:**

* **Use Sweet Onions:** Sweet onions, such as Vidalia onions, have a milder flavor and caramelize better when fried.
* **Don’t Overcrowd the Fryer:** Fry the onion rings in batches to prevent overcrowding the fryer and lowering the oil temperature.
* **Use Panko Breadcrumbs:** Panko breadcrumbs are coarser than regular breadcrumbs and will create a crispier coating.
* **Serve Immediately:** Onion rings are best served immediately while they are hot and crispy. They will lose their crispness as they cool.

4. Frozen Coke Slushie Homage

While not exactly a recipe, this method creates a refreshing frozen Coke slushie, reminiscent of Burger King’s frozen beverages.

**Ingredients:**

* Coca-Cola (or any cola of your choice)

**Instructions:**

1. **Pour the Cola:** Pour your desired amount of Coca-Cola into a freezer-safe bag or container. A zip-top bag works best, as you can easily manipulate it during the freezing process.
2. **Freeze:** Place the bag or container flat in the freezer. The key is to not let it freeze solid. Check on it every 30-60 minutes.
3. **Break Up Ice Crystals:** As the Coke starts to freeze, ice crystals will form. Every 30-60 minutes, remove the bag from the freezer and massage it to break up the ice crystals. This will create the slushie texture.
4. **Repeat:** Continue freezing and massaging until the Coke has reached your desired slushie consistency. This usually takes about 2-3 hours, depending on your freezer.
5. **Serve:** Scoop the frozen Coke slushie into a glass and enjoy!

**Tips for the Best Slushie:**

* **Monitor the Freezing Process:** The key to a good slushie is to prevent the Coke from freezing solid. Check on it frequently and break up the ice crystals.
* **Use a Freezer-Safe Bag:** A freezer-safe bag will prevent the Coke from leaking and will make it easier to massage the slushie.
* **Add a Flavor Boost:** For a fun twist, try adding a few drops of vanilla extract or a splash of cherry syrup to the Coke before freezing.

5. Inspired Chicken Nuggets

A healthier, baked version of a fast-food classic, these chicken nuggets offer a tasty homemade alternative.

**Ingredients:**

* 1 pound bo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into 1-inch pieces
* 1 cup buttermilk
* 1 teaspoon salt
* 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
* 1 cup panko breadcrumbs
* 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
* 1 teaspoon garlic powder
* 1 teaspoon paprika
* Cooking spray

**Instructions:**

1. **Marinate the Chicken:** In a bowl, combine the chicken pieces, buttermilk, salt, and pepper. Marinate in the refrigerator for at least 30 minutes, or up to 2 hours.
2. **Prepare the Breadcrumb Mixture:** In a separate bowl, combine the panko breadcrumbs, Parmesan cheese, garlic powder, and paprika.
3. **Coat the Chicken:** Remove the chicken pieces from the buttermilk marinade and dredge them in the breadcrumb mixture, making sure they are completely coated.
4. **Bake the Nuggets:**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per and spray it with cooking spray. Arrange the chicken nuggets on the baking sheet in a single layer.
5. **Bake:** Bake for 15-20 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and the breadcrumbs are golden brown. Flip the nuggets halfway through baking to ensure even cooking.
6. **Serve:** Serve the baked chicken nuggets with your favorite dipping sauces.

**Tips for Perfect Baked Chicken Nuggets:**

* **Marinate the Chicken:** Marinating the chicken in buttermilk will make it more tender and flavorful.
* **Use Panko Breadcrumbs:** Panko breadcrumbs will create a crispier coating than regular breadcrumbs.
* **Don’t Overcrowd the Baking Sheet:** Arrange the chicken nuggets on the baking sheet in a single layer to ensure even cooking.
* **Use a Meat Thermometer:** Use a meat thermometer to ensure the chicken is cooked through. The internal temperature should reach 165°F (74°C).
